Investigation into Gildan's Stock Drop Post-HanesBrands Acquisition

- Stock Price Decline: Following Gildan's acquisition of HanesBrands in December 2025, the company's stock price has significantly dropped, indicating a negative market reaction that could undermine investor confidence and future financing capabilities.
- Investor Claim Investigation: Girard Sharp LLP is investigating potential securities claims on behalf of former HanesBrands investors, aiming to provide legal support for those who have suffered losses due to the stock price decline, thereby enhancing their ability to seek justice.
- Law Firm Background: Girard Sharp LLP is a national investment and securities litigation firm that recently secured a $36.5 million settlement, showcasing its strength and experience in complex litigation, which may attract more victims seeking assistance.
- Market Reaction Analysis: As a major global apparel manufacturer, Gildan's acquisition has not met expectations for enhancing shareholder value, reflecting market skepticism about its integration capabilities, which may necessitate future strategic adjustments to restore investor confidence.

About GIL
Gildan Activewear Inc. is a manufacturer of everyday basic apparel. Its product offering includes activewear, underwear and socks, sold to a broad range of customers, including wholesale distributors, screenprinters, or embellishers, as well as to retailers that sell to consumers through their physical stores and/or e-commerce platforms and to global lifestyle brand companies. The Company markets its products in North America, Europe, Asia Pacific, and Latin America, under a diversified portfolio of Company-owned brands including Gildan, Hanes, Comfort Colors, American Apparel, ALLPRO, GOLDTOE, Peds, Bali, Playtex, Maidenform, Bonds, as well as Champion which is under an exclusive licensing agreement for the printwear channel in the United States and Canada. It owns and operates vertically integrated, large-scale manufacturing facilities which are primarily located in Central America, the Caribbean, North America, and Bangladesh.

- Securities Fraud Investigation: BFA Law is investigating Gildan Activewear for potential securities fraud related to allegations of channel stuffing to artificially inflate revenue, resulting in significant stock drops and investor losses.
- Stock Price Plunge: On June 16, 2026, Gildan's stock fell from $61.97 to $50.35, a decline of 18.75%, reflecting market concerns over the company's financial transparency and sustainability of reported results.
- Market Reaction: A report by Jehoshaphat Research alleged that Gildan has been pulling forward sales to inflate revenue, which could cannibalize future demand, raising widespread investor concern and scrutiny.
- Legal Options: BFA encourages affected investors to submit their information, stating that all representation is on a contingency fee basis, ensuring that investors do not incur additional costs during the legal process.
